SSAI Server-Side Ad Insertion technology allows content owners to integrate ads into the stream avoiding buffering, ad-blockers, and watching experience interruptions. The technology is used to identify ad breaks within the streaming content and place and renew targeted advertisements with no interruptions.

If you believe, for example, that addressing a user interaction or pricing-related risk should be the goal of the sprint, but the dev team insists on first addressing a crucial technical risk, then it may not be a good idea to force your goal onto the team. Instead, search for an inclusive and shared goal that everyone agrees with.
